Lightning Dilophosaur
Full maturation from baby to adult takes ~21 hours and 2 minutes (1x rate), progressing over the course of several hours. During the baby phase (0–10%), hand-feed it directly. From 10% onward (juvenile), it can eat from a Feeding Trough.
Offspring inherit parental stats and have a small chance to mutate, gaining +2 levels in a random stat. Use the breeding calculator to plan food requirements, incubation timers, and maturation phases.

During the Baby phase (0-10%), you must hand-feed or use a Maewing to nurse. From Juvenile (10%+), dinos can eat from a Feeding Trough on their own. Use Preserving Salt in troughs to double spoil times.
Maturation has three phases: Baby (0–10%) lasts ~126 min and requires constant hand-feeding. Juvenile (10–50%) spans ~8h - it can eat from a Trough now. Adolescent (50–100%) takes ~11h - continues eating from troughs, nearly fully grown.
Don't skip imprinting - each successful imprint boosts the Lightning Dilophosaur's stats, and hitting 100% grants a 30% combat bonus when the imprinter rides it. Keep various kibble types on hand, as imprint requests are randomized between cuddles, walks, and kibble feeding.
ARK: Survival Ascended features the Lightning Dilophosaur as a carnivore creature that survivors will encounter in the wild. Classified under the Variant group.
Its base Melee Damage sits at 100%, giving it solid damage output. The Lightning Dilophosaur has 130 base Health - extremely fragile. Its base Stamina of 100 gives it limited endurance. A base Weight of 45 means minimal inventory space.
The Lightning Dilophosaur is a wild creature that cannot be tamed through conventional methods. Killing a wild Lightning Dilophosaur yields 1 base XP. It can be cloned at a Cloning Chamber for 0.12 Element plus 0 Element per level.
